Default Claimed Original Paint '66 Corvette L-79 Coupe

Neat car with terrible pics - but if it's really a 3200 mile car, that's a heck of a find.

I've seen a number of early Corvettes with their odometers rolled back during a restoration...so I tend to doubt the low-mile claim unless I can inspect the car. Door gaps and trim fit also look non-factory to me....

----Reproduction door panels, seats, and carpet. Under hood wrong air-cleaner, replacement radiator, etc, etc, etc! Safe to say the miles may have run over 99,000 or the ODO was clocked!

----Took a second look. Power window wiring tube in the door is now body color (should always be black). Indicates at the very least a partial repaint. Missing all the shielding with the excption of the dist cover itself. Probably way more stuff we can't see!....Bill S
